Before becoming a film director, he was a journalist, novelist and film critic. His contribution to the auteur theory centers on his notion of the caméra-stylo or "camera-pen" and the idea that directors should wield their cameras like writers use their pens.
In 1994, he was awarded the René Clair Award for his whole body of film work.
